The invention discloses a post 
processing method for the 
dyeing of all-cotton knitted fabrics that applies an immobilized 
laccase, belongs to the technical field of the application of the 
dyeing and finishing treatment of the knitted fabrics in the printing and 
dyeing industry, and aims at solving the technical problems that traditional post 
processing of the knitted fabric dyeing has high soaping temperature, large 
water consumption and residual washing water with deep 
chromaticity and achieving the goal for optimizing the post 
processing effect of the dyeing. The post processing method of the invention adopts 
calcium alginate and gelatinum as carriers so as to implement the imbedding of the 
laccase, improves the immobilization efficiency of the 
laccase in the carriers through 
glutaraldehyde crosslinking, improves the heat and 
pH stability of the laccase in the carriers by adding polyethyleneglycol, and realizes the circulation of the immobilized laccase in the post 
enzyme-washing treatment of the dyeing of the all-cotton knitted fabrics by adding carmowax to improve the 
thermal stability and the 
pH stability of the laccase in the carriers. By adopting the post processing method of the invention, the 
enzyme-washing technique with the immobilized laccase can replace traditional chemical soaping techniques, can not only effectively remove superficial loose color of the dyed all-cotton knitted fabrics and improve the wet processing fastness of the fabrics, but also effectively lower the 
chromaticity of the post processing residual liquid and release the burden of the 
sewage treatment of the printing and dyeing, and the post processing method of the invention is favorable for protecting 
ecological environment.
